This practical manual is designed to introduce students to the laboratory aspects of plant anatomy, embryology, and plant biotechnology. It includes practical exercises related to the study of plant tissues and tissue systems, secondary growth, reproductive structures, embryological development, as well as basic techniques and applications of plant biotechnology such as tissue culture, SEP technology, Enzyme and Fermentation Technology related protocols. Each practical has been presented in a systematic manner with aims, requirements, procedures, observations, and suitable diagrams wherever necessary, so as to make learning more effective and student-friendly.
Special care has been taken to align the contents strictly with the prescribed syllabus of Savitribai Phule Pune University. The inclusion of clear illustrations and simple explanations will help students to understand complex anatomical and developmental concepts with ease and will also assist teachers during practical demonstrations.
